   <dc:description>In this paper, a new framework for large strain of electro-active viscoelastic polymeric beams is developed. The kinematical quantities of beam are derived, and then the constitutive equations of electromechanical beam are developed. To expand the formulation to viscoelastic regime, a generalization of quasi-linear viscoelasticity theory for electo-mechanical deformation is developed and called electro-mechanical quasi-linear viscoelastic (EM-QLV) theory. To deal with highly nonlinear formulation, a finite element formulation in Total Lagrangian framework is derived. Finally, to examine the applicability of the proposed model, several examples are presented and compared with the results in the literature.</dc:description>
